Transaction 84a1079415c62ccab008d062f08bfe0541714afa42a5f387c02a5ff45a7ddb99
1 Input
1 Output
-
84a1079415c62ccab008d062f08bfe0541714afa42a5f387c02a5ff45a7ddb99:0
- value
- 513000
- script pubkey
- OP_0 OP_PUSHBYTES_20 77f00f6997f6412d682581917124668fa9521ba3
- address
- bc1qwlcq76vh7eqj66p9sxghzfrx3754yxarngs3p7